Product Description
The EPDM rubber profiles we deal in are suited to be used for seals, run channels, radiators, o-rings, appliance hose and glass- garden, pond liners, washers, belts, solar panel heat collectors, tubing, electrical insulation etc. They can be utilized as the effective mediums for water resistance in geomembranes, rubber mechanical goods, electrical cable-jointing, plastic impact modification, roofing membranes, thermoplastic and several other applications. The exceptional attributes of Ethylene Propylene Diene Monomer Rubber Profiles are excellent resistance to water, ozone, oxidation and UV rays. The weathering properties of the profiles are outstanding.

FAQ's of EPDM Rubber Profiles:
Q: How do EPDM Rubber Profiles withstand extreme temperatures?
A: EPDM Rubber Profiles are formulated to resist a wide temperature range, from -40C to 120C, maintaining flexibility and structural integrity without cracking or hardening. This makes them suitable for both cold and hot industrial environments.
Q: What applications are these profiles commonly used for?
A: These EPDM profiles are widely utilized in sealing, insulation, glazing, automotive, and construction projects. Their excellent weather, UV, and ozone resistance make them ideal for exterior and high-performance applications.
Q: When is it beneficial to choose EPDM Rubber Profiles over traditional rubber seals?
A: EPDM is preferred when high resistance to weather, ozone, UV exposure, and water absorption is required. Its enhanced elongation and compression set properties offer longevity and reliable sealing performance compared to conventional rubber materials.

Q: What is the manufacturing process used for these rubber profiles?
A: The profiles are fabricated using the extrusion process, allowing for smooth finishes, uniform thickness between 2 mm and 25 mm, and the creation of custom or standard shapes according to application requirements.
Q: How does the unique composition of EPDM enhance its benefit in industrial usage?
A: The balanced specific gravity, superior tensile strength (8-12 MPa), and high elongation at break (>250%) ensure durability, flexibility, and excellent resistance to environmental factors, making EPDM ideal for demanding industrial settings.
